How Podcast Interviews Can Help Business LeadersAs a business leader, promoting your vision and ideas is crucial for achieving success and driving growth for your organization. Podcast interviews can be an effective tool to help you share your vision and establish yourself as a thought leader in your industry.
Podcasts have become a popular medium for business leaders to share their insights and expertise with a wider audience. Unlike traditional forms of media, podcasts can be easily consumed on-the-go, making them a convenient way for busy professionals to stay informed and gain new perspectives. Additionally, podcasts allow business leaders to reach a niche audience that may not have been reached through traditional marketing methods.
One effective way to use podcasts as a business leader is through interviews. By conducting interviews with experts and thought leaders in your industry, you can establish yourself as a credible source of information and demonstrate your knowledge of the field. This can help attract potential clients and partners who are looking for a business leader with a strong understanding of the industry.
Interviews also allow business leaders to expand their reach by tapping into the audience of the person they are interviewing. For example, if a business leader interviews a well-known author or speaker, they can reach that person’s audience, who may not have otherwise been exposed to the business leader’s message. This can lead to new clients, partnerships, and other opportunities for the organization.
Additionally, interviews can be used to promote your vision and ideas by bringing together experts to discuss relevant topics that align with your vision. This can help establish you as a leader and influencer within your industry and create a sense of community and connection within the field.
When conducting interviews, it’s important for business leaders to consider the format and structure of the podcast. One effective format is a Q&A style, where the business leader poses questions to the interviewee and allows them to share their insights and experiences. This can be a more conversational and engaging format for listeners.
Another important consideration is the selection of interviewees. Business leaders should strive to interview experts and thought leaders who are relevant to their field and have a strong following. This can help attract a larger audience and establish the business leader as a credible source of information.
It’s also important to promote the podcast effectively to reach a wider audience. Business leaders should promote their interviews through social media, email marketing, and other online platforms. They can also reach out to the interviewee to ask them to promote the podcast to their audience.
